WebNone of the biostimulant applications had any effects on crop emergence, chlorophyll content or yield in any of the crops. The application of Phorce, a product containing phosphite, significantly reduced infections levels of downy mildew in spring beans. Pea downy mildew or pea foot rot were affected by any of the treatments. WebMay 5, 2024 · A “biostimulant” is defined as a product that stimulates plant nutrition and growth processes independently of the product’s nutritional content. Biostimulation has the sole aim of improving one or more of the following characteristics of the plant or root zone: Nutrient use efficiency. Tolerance to abiotic stress.
